Description

What kind of wine it is

Villa Russiz Pinot Nero is a still red wine made from Pinot Nero grown in the Collio area of Friuli Venezia Giulia. Fermentation takes place in steel tanks at controlled temperatures with skin maceration; subsequent aging in oak barrels creates a lean and balanced style, offering clear fruit and noticeable freshness.

Where it comes from

It comes from vineyards located in the municipality of Capriva del Friuli, in the province of Gorizia, within the Collio region. The local origin is reflected in a light-footed Pinot Nero, where the fruity profile remains central and the structure is measured, consistent with the precise style of the wine.

How it is produced

The Pinot Nero grapes are harvested exclusively by hand when they reach optimal ripeness. Fermentation takes place in steel tanks at controlled temperatures, with skin contact lasting 15 days. This is followed by aging for 12 months in oak barrels and an additional 3 months in glass before release.

Tasting notes

It has a pale ruby red appearance. On the nose, it reveals notes of raspberry and slightly underripe red fruit, presented in a clean and straightforward style. The palate is supple, with a good balance between softness and acidity that supports the wine's progression without weighing it down.

Food pairings

It pairs well with roasts and spicy dishes, even those with heat. Its measured structure and freshness make it suitable for dishes where spices call for a precise, smooth red capable of enhancing flavors without overshadowing them.
